Customers are saying

Customers love the ergonomic design of the Sculpt Keyboard and Mouse Bundle, praising its comfort and pain relief during extended typing sessions. The wireless feature is also well-received for its convenience, especially when working with spreadsheets. However, some users have concerns about the mouse's durability and responsiveness, as well as the keyboard's learning curve and battery life.

    It has a single adapter that sync up the keyboard, mouse and calculator keyboard . Ergonomic is an added advantage. Easy to switch between Windows Laptop and Macbook Pro through the USB adapter. We can save battery by turning of the switch under the mouse. If you open the pack for the first time and can't find the USB Adapter then remembers it's on the backside of the mouse.

    Great keyboard mouse combo, works great, I wish it had a power switch for packing/traveling, tends to run batteries down when packed. Had to replace the first set I bought as the USB receiver came apart and as they are paired with the keyboard you have to get all new set.
